How much does a banana peel weigh?
01/03/2020 · The average weight of an unpeeled medium-sized banana, which measures 7 inches in length, is 6.5 ounces. Without the peel, a medium banana weighs approximately 4.2 ounces. A peeled large banana, measuring 8 to 9 inches, weighs 4.8 ounces, or 7.5 ounces with the peel.

How much does 1 banana weigh without skin?
Should I weight a banana with or without peel? You should weigh a banana without the peel because all the calories come from the edible part of the fruit. Average banana weight 181 grams unpeeled, and 116 grams peeled.

How big is average banana?
According to the U.S. Department of Agriculture, an average-sized banana weighs approximately 4 ounces and measures at least 7 inches -- but less than 8 inches -- in length.

Do bananas grow on trees?
Although many people believe bananas grow on trees it is actually a type of high herb and not a tree. There are more than 1000 varieties of banana with the most popular being the Cavendish banana. A single stem of bananas is called a hand which is about 10-20 bananas.

How big are bananas?
Then visually evaluate your bananas. They are small (10–12 cm), medium (18–20 cm) and large (25–30 cm). For more accurate results, you can use a measuring tape or a ruler. Most often we are dealing with medium bananas, as they are considered as conditional varietal goods.
How much does a banana weigh?
As a rule, conditional fruits have a weight of from 140 to 150 grams, large elite bananas weigh 200–250 g, well, small ones do not exceed 100 g.
